This is a list of records from the Australian Football League since its inception in 1897 (previously known as the Victorian Football League).

[edit] Team records

[edit] Team wins, losses and draws

Rank Team 1st Match Matches Won Drawn Lost PF PA  % Won
1 Collingwood 8 May 1897 2,268 1,242 24 874 195,728 174,211 60.93
2 Carlton 8 May 1897 2,243 1,325 32 886 191,790 173,247 59.79
3 West Coast Eagles 29 March 1987 496 290 5 201 48,015 44,090 58.97
4 Port Adelaide 29 March 1997 256 147 4 105 24,495 23,158 58.20
5 Essendon 8 May 1897 2,210 1,268 32 910 191,687 174,022 58.10
6 Brisbane Lions 30 March 1997 261 147 5 109 26,714 23,670 57.28
7 Adelaide 22 March 1991 394 207 1 186 37,492 35,792 52.66
8 Geelong 8 May 1897 2,161 1,122 21 1,018 182,448 174,708 52.41
9 Richmond 2 May 1908 2,005 1,018 18 969 175,155 174,251 51.22
10 Melbourne 8 May 1897 2,154 1,007 19 1,128 176,490 181,849 47.19
11 Hawthorn 2 May 1925 1,708 789 9 910 151,745 154,850 46.46
12 South Melbourne/Sydney Swans 8 May 1897 2,163 994 21 1,148 175,715 182,339 46.44
13 Fitzroy 8 May 1897 1,928 869 25 1,034 150,312 158,532 45.72
14 Footscray/Western Bulldogs 2 May 1925 1,682 742 21 919 141,712 150,833 44.74
15 North Melbourne/Kangaroos 2 May 1925 1,710 748 15 947 149,565 159,857 44.18
16 Fremantle 1 April 1995 290 118 0 172 25,625 28,489 40.69
17 St Kilda 8 May 1897 2,119 800 22 1,297 162,263 185,600 38.27
18 Brisbane Bears 27 March 1987 222 72 2 148 19,718 24,385 32.88
19 University 2 May 1908 126 27 2 97 6,181 9,067 22.22

Source: VFL/AFL Tables & Statistics. Last updated: 03 September 2007.

[edit] Highest scores

Rank Score Club Opponent Year
1 37.17.239 Geelong Brisbane Bears 1992
2 36.22.238 Fitzroy Melbourne 1979
3 36.20.236 Sydney Swans Essendon 1987
4 36.15.231 Hawthorn Fitzroy 1991
5 35.19.229 North Melbourne Sydney Swans 1993
Source: [1]. Last updated: 10 July 2007.

[edit] Greatest winning margins

Rank Margin Club Opponent Year
1 190 Fitzroy Melbourne 1979
2 178 Collingwood St Kilda 1979
3 171 South Melbourne St Kilda 1919
4 168 Richmond North Melbourne 1931
5 165 Essendon South Melbourne 1964
Source: [2]. Last updated: 10 July 2007.

[edit] Biggest comebacks

Deficit given is from 3/4 time

Rank Deficit Club Opponent Year
1 45 Brisbane Bears Hawthorn 1995
2 44 North Melbourne Essendon 1947
3 41 North Melbourne Footscray 1936
4 41 Essendon Melbourne 1992
5 40 Western Bulldogs Adelaide 1999
40 Kangaroos Sydney Swans 2004
Source: [3]. Last updated: 10 July 2007.

[edit] Individual records

[edit] Goalkicking

[edit] Most career goals

For larger list see AFL All-time Goalkicking records.
Rank Goals Player Club/Clubs Career
1 1360 Tony Lockett St Kilda, Sydney 1983-1999, 2002
2 1299 Gordon Coventry Collingwood 1920-1937
3 1254 Jason Dunstall Hawthorn 1985-1998
4 1057 Doug Wade Geelong, North Melbourne 1959-1975
5 1030 Gary Ablett, Sr. Hawthorn, Geelong 1982-1997
Source: [4]. Last updated: 10 June 2009.

[edit] Most goals in a game

Fred Fanning
Rank Goals/Behinds Player Club Year
1 18.1 Fred Fanning Melbourne 1947
2 17.5 Jason Dunstall Hawthorn 1992
3 17.4 Gordon Coventry Collingwood 1930
4 16.5 Gordon Coventry Collingwood 1929
5 16.4 Peter McKenna Collingwood 1969

[edit] Most goals in a season

Bob Pratt
Rank Goals Player Club Season
1 150 Bob Pratt South Melbourne 1934
150 Peter Hudson Hawthorn 1971
3 146 Peter Hudson Hawthorn 1970
4 145 Jason Dunstall Hawthorn 1992
5 143 Peter McKenna Collingwood 1970
Source: [5]. Last updated: 9 July 2007.

[edit] Most seasons as leading goalkicker

For season by season list see Coleman Medal.
Dick Lee
Rank Seasons Player Club/Clubs
1 8 Dick Lee Collingwood
2 6 Gordon Coventry Collingwood
3 5 John Coleman Essendon
4 4 Fred Fanning Melbourne
4 Doug Wade Geelong, North Melbourne
4 Peter Hudson Hawthorn
4 Tony Lockett St Kilda, Sydney
Source: [6]. Last updated: 20 May 2009.
Note: This table does not take into account goals scored in finals.

[edit] Highest goals per game average

John Coleman
Rank Average Player Club/Clubs
1 5.64 Peter Hudson Hawthorn
2 5.48 John Coleman Essendon
3 4.84 Tony Lockett St Kilda, Sydney
4 4.66 Jason Dunstall Hawthorn
5 4.58 Peter McKenna Collingwood, Carlton
Source: [7]. Last updated: 9 July 2007.

[edit] Most goals on debut

Bill Wood
Rank Goals Player Club Year
1 12 John Coleman Essendon 1949
2 9 Bill Wood Footscray 1944
9 Warren Ralph Carlton 1984
4 8 John Georgiades Footscray 1989
5 8 Scott Cummings Essendon 1994
Source: Official statistical history of the AFL (book). Last updated: 2007.

[edit] Most career games for no goals

Rank Games Player Club/Clubs
1 182 Ted Potter Collingwood
2 172 Gary Malarkey Geelong
3 166 Les Gardiner Essendon
4 162 Jamie Shanahan St Kilda, Melbourne
5 154 Ian Synman St Kilda
Source: [8]. Last updated: 9 July 2007.

[edit] Games

[edit] Most career games

For a larger list see List of AFL players to have played 300 games.
Rank Games Player Club/Clubs Career span
1 426 Michael Tuck Hawthorn 1972-1991
2 403 Kevin Bartlett Richmond 1965-1983
3 383 Robert Harvey St Kilda 1988-2008
4 378 Simon Madden Essendon 1974-1992
5 375 Craig Bradley Carlton 1986-2002

[edit] Most consecutive games

Adam Goodes
Rank Games Player Club/Clubs
1 244 Jim Stynes Melbourne
2 226 Adem Yze Melbourne
3 204 Adam Goodes Sydney
4 202 Jack Titus Richmond
5 194 Jared Crouch Sydney

[edit] Most games for each club

For a larger list see Australian rules footballers with 200 games for one club.
Chris Grant
Rank Games Player Club
1 426 Michael Tuck Hawthorn 1972-1991
2 403 Kevin Bartlett Richmond 1965-1983
3 383 Robert Harvey St Kilda 1988-2008
4 378 Simon Madden Essendon 1974-1992
5 375 Craig Bradley Carlton 1986-2002
6 349 Brad Johnson Footscray/Western Bulldogs 1990-present
7 333 Kevin Murray Fitzroy 1955-1964, 1967-1974
8 328 Andrew Mcleod Adelaide 1995-present
9 325 Ian Nankervis Geelong 1967-1983
10 313 Tony Shaw Collingwood 1977-1994
11 311 Glenn Archer North Melbourne/Kangaroos 1992-2007
12 306 David Neitz Melbourne 1993-2008
13 303 Michael O'Loughlin South Melbourne/Sydney Swans 1995-2009
14 276 Glen Jakovich West Coast Eagles 1991-2004
15 256 Simon Black Brisbane Lions 1998-present
16 248 Warren Tredrea Port Adelaide 1997-present
17 238 Shane Parker Fremantle 1995-2007
18 164 Roger Merrett Brisbane Bears 1988-1996
19 101 Bert Hurrey University 1908-1913
Source: [9]. Last updated: 19 September 2009.

[edit] Age records

[edit] Youngest players

Age on their debut

Wels Eicke
Rank Age Player Club Year
1 15 years, 287 days Keith Bromage Collingwood 1953
2 15 years, 297 days Albert Collier Collingwood 1925
3 15 years, 305 days Tim Watson Essendon 1977
4 15 years, 315 days Wels Eicke St Kilda 1909
5 15 years, 328 days Mick Maguire Richmond 1910
Source: Official statistical history of the AFL (book). Last updated: 2007.

[edit] Oldest players

Age in their last game

Jack Leith
Rank Age Player Club Year
1 43 years, 48 days Vic Cumberland St Kilda 1920
2 39 years, 296 days Jack Leith Melbourne 1912
3 39 years, 239 days Syd Barker, Sr. North Melbourne 1927
4 39 years, 180 days Jim Flynn Carlton 1910
5 38 years, 291 days Craig Bradley Carlton 2002
Source: Official statistical history of the AFL (book). Last updated: 2009.

[edit] Finals

[edit] Most premierships

Harry Collier
Rank Total Player Club
1 7 Michael Tuck Hawthorn
2 6 Frank Adams Melbourne
6 Ron Barassi Melbourne, Carlton
6 Albert Collier Collingwood
6 Harry Collier Collingwood
Source: Official statistical history of the AFL (book). Last updated: 2007.

[edit] Most Grand Final appearances

Bill Hutchison
Rank Games Player Club
1 11 Michael Tuck Hawthorn
2 10 Gordon Coventry Collingwood
10 Albert Collier Collingwood
10 Dick Reynolds Essendon
10 Bill Hutchison Essendon
Source: All The Stats Last updated: October 9, 2008.

[edit] Most finals games

Gordon Coventry
Rank Games Player Club
1 39 Michael Tuck Hawthorn
2 31 Gordon Coventry Collingwood
3 29 Leigh Matthews Hawthorn
29 Wayne Schimmelbusch North Melbourne
29 Bruce Doull Carlton
Source: All The Stats Last updated: October 9, 2008.

[edit] Most finals goals

Jack Titus
Rank Total Player Club
1 112 Gordon Coventry Collingwood
2 78 Jason Dunstall Hawthorn
3 74 Jack Titus Richmond
4 72 Leigh Matthews Hawthorn
5 65 Stephen Kernahan Carlton
Source: Official statistical history of the AFL (book). Last updated: 2007.

[edit] Coaching

[edit] Most games coached

Rank Total Player Club/Clubs
1 713 Jock McHale Collingwood
2 635 Kevin Sheedy Essendon
3 613 Mick Malthouse Footscray, West Coast, Collingwood
4 575 Allan Jeans St Kilda, Hawthorn, Richmond
5 522 Tom Hafey Richmond, Collingwood, Geelong, Sydney
Source: [10]. Last updated: 25 September 2009.

[edit] Most wins as coach

Rank Total Player Club/Clubs
1 467 Jock McHale Collingwood
2 386 Kevin Sheedy Essendon
3 357 Allan Jeans St Kilda, Hawthorn, Richmond
4 336 Tom Hafey Richmond, Collingwood, Geelong, Sydney
5 335 Mick Malthouse Footscray, West Coast, Collingwood
Source: Official statistical history of the AFL (book). Last updated: 21 June 2009.

[edit] Awards

[edit] Most Brownlow Medals

For year by year list see List of Brownlow Medal winners.
Rank Awards Player Club/Clubs Years
1 3 Haydn Bunton, Sr. Fitzroy 1931, 1932, 1935
3 Dick Reynolds Essendon 1934, 1937, 1938
3 Bob Skilton South Melbourne 1959, 1963, 1968
3 Ian Stewart St Kilda, Richmond 1965, 1966, 1971

[edit] Most club best & fairests

Rank Awards Player Club/Clubs Years
1 9 Kevin Murray Fitzroy 1956, 1958, 1960, 1961, 1962, 1963, 1964, 1968, 1969
9 Bob Skilton South Melbourne 1958, 1959, 1961, 1962, 1963, 1964, 1965, 1967, 1968
3 8 Leigh Matthews Hawthorn 1971, 1972, 1974, 1976, 1977, 1978, 1980, 1982
4 7 Dick Reynolds Essendon 1934, 1936, 1937, 1938, 1939, 1942, 1943
7 Bill Hutchison Essendon 1947, 1948, 1950, 1952, 1953, 1955, 1956
7 Gary Dempsey Footscray, North Melbourne 1970, 1973, 1974, 1975, 1976, 1977, 1979
7 Scott West Western Bulldogs 1995, 1997, 1998, 2000, 2003, 2004, 2005
